Accident – Death – Obituary News : New Suspect Arrested in Connection with I-5 Shootings in South King County

At approximately 10:40 p.m. on Thursday night, Dec. 7, 2023, the Washington State Patrol (WSP) made a significant breakthrough in the investigation of the shootings that occurred on I-5 in south King County the previous night. Troopers arrested an individual they suspect to be involved in some of the incidents, bringing hope to the community that justice will be served.

The suspect, identified as 28-year-old Marco Antonio Ramos Valdez from Auburn, was apprehended by the WSP troopers. This arrest follows a series of shootings that took place on Dec. 6, 2023, leaving many residents in the area concerned for their safety.

In the first shooting, which occurred at approximately 9:20 p.m., a vehicle traveling southbound on I-5 near S. 320th Street in Federal Way was targeted. The suspect fired a single round through the driver’s window, striking the driver in the neck. Thankfully, the passenger escaped unharmed, and the driver is expected to recover after being transported to Harborview Medical Center.

The second shooting took place at around 9:42 p.m. on northbound I-5 near S. 200th Street in SeaTac. In this incident, the driver of the suspect vehicle fired a round, but fortunately, no injuries were reported.

Both victims from the first two shootings provided eerily similar descriptions of the suspect and the vehicle involved. They described a light blue Nissan 370z with a large rear spoiler and chrome rims, driven by a white male possibly in his mid-30s. The suspect vehicle was last seen exiting to Interurban Ave in Tukwila.

Two additional shootings occurred later that night. The third shooting took place at approximately 10:27 p.m. on southbound SR 167 near the Ellingson exit. Unfortunately, there is no vehicle description available for this incident. The fourth shooting occurred at 11:40 p.m. on southbound I-5 near S. 320th Street. The driver of a gray mid-2000s pickup fired at another vehicle, but fortunately, no one was injured, and a description of the suspect was not provided.

Two additional incidents were reported on Dec. 7, 2023. The fifth shooting, which took place at 9 p.m., involved a victim traveling from SR 518 to southbound I-5 in Tukwila. The victim’s vehicle was struck by a single round fired from a small car with a loud exhaust. This vehicle may be associated with the first two shootings. Again, no injuries were reported. The sixth shooting occurred between 9 and 10 p.m. on southbound I-5 near the Southcenter area in Tukwila. The victim reported being fired upon by an unknown vehicle but did not sustain any injuries.

The identification of the suspect vehicle was a result of the detailed descriptions provided by the victims, footage from traffic cameras in Tukwila, an alert from the FLOCK system in Auburn, and the diligent efforts of the WSP detectives. Law enforcement agencies throughout the county were promptly informed about the suspect vehicle and the individual involved.

Troopers received information shortly after 10:30 p.m. on Thursday that the vehicle was located in Auburn. Acting swiftly, they found the vehicle parked at an address and observed the driver matching the suspect’s description. A traffic stop was conducted, and the driver was taken into custody. During a search of the vehicle, troopers discovered a semi-automatic handgun, loose ammunition, and a spent shell casing in the back. The vehicle was impounded and placed into WSP evidence.

The suspect, Marco Antonio Ramos Valdez, was interviewed and subsequently booked into the King County Jail for investigation of Drive-By Shooting and Assault in the First Degree. The WSP believes that the suspect’s actions on the night of December 6th met the very definition of an active shooter. There is reason to believe that the suspect had intentions of committing further shootings, making the arrest all the more crucial in preventing additional victims from being targeted.

This incident marks the 51st shooting that the WSP has investigated in 2023. The WSP urges any additional victims or individuals with information regarding these cases or other crimes on the freeway system to contact them. Detective Haake can be reached via email at [email protected]
